To me Dragon is a very special animal not only because of its mysteriousness but also its majesty and high status. Dragon is the only mythological animal among all 12 animals in the Chinese calendar. Dragon is ingrained in Chinese culture and is strongly associated with authority and great honor as it is the highest-ranking animal in the animal hierarchy in all ages throughout the history of China. It is the symbol of imperial authority: The dragon was a symbol for the emperor in many Chinese dynasties. The imperial throne was called the Dragon Throne. The rulers’ bodies are called "longTi" which literally means the body of the dragon, but symbolizes the precious value of the king's body. During the late Qing Dynasty, the dragon was even adopted as the national flag. The dragon is featured in the carvings on the steps of imperial palaces and tombs, such as the Forbidden City in Beijing.
As to Dragon’s appearance, we are familiar with some of the imaginary creatures that possess different characteristics of multiple animals at the same time, such as the Chimera in mythology. There are variant lists of the nine animal resemblances. A  Sinologist lists that these characteristics of an authentic dragon: "The horns of a deer. The head of a camel. A demon's eyes. The neck of a snake. A tortoise's viscera. A hawk's claws. The palms of a tiger. A cow's ears. And it hears through its horns, its ears being deprived of all power of hearing." He notes that, "Others state it has a rabbit's eyes, a frog's belly, a carp's scales."
Let’s discuss a little bit about how people imagined Dragon to be like that, what are the reasons that the dragon possesses those certain characteristics. For the neck of a snake, I guess it is because that people thought Dragon is originally an aquatic animal. In the history, people were not capable of explaining why there were droughts and flood, so they envisioned that there was some kind of animal in the sea that controls the floods and rains. Snakes were the most common animal that people would see in the water; they then put this vision on Dragon’s body.
As it was mentioned that dragon are frequently associated with rulers. In the past, the rulers were expected to have the privilege to live longer than normal people. It is been a common sense that a tortoise can live as long as hundreds of years at least. People assimilated dragon’s length of life to that of tortoises’, and that is basically why the dragon has viscera of a tortoise.Hawk’s claws resembles dragon’s vicious act and dexterous; palms of tiger symbolizes dragon’s fierceness and its fast speed.
